GPS
GPS technology uses
information from earth-orbiting
satellites to fi nd locations.
A receiver estimates the distance
to GPS satellites based on the
time it takes for signals to reach
it, then uses that information to
identify its location.
It may take from a couple of
seconds to several minutes.
Assisted GPS(A-GPS ) on this
mobile is used to retrieve
location assistance data over
packet data connection.
The assistance data is retrieved
from the Service server only
when you needed.
Take pictures of where you are
and have the pictures tagged
with information about your
location.
Note : GPS service has an error
tolerance and it is unable to work in
buildings or underground.

USB connection mode -
Synchronise your GT505 using the
LG PC Suite software to copy files
from your phone.
If you use Orange Music sync with
Windows Media Player, select
Orange Music sync in this menu.
Orange Music sync is available for
only music contents. If you want to
synchronize with external memory,
you can use 'External memory' as
Primary storage. If you want to
synchronise with internal memory,
you can use 'Internal memory' as
Primary storage.
Synch Service - The Server sync
function synchronises the data in
a phone and the data on a server
such as contact address information,
schedule items, to do items and
memo items via a wireless network.
